    @OsoroJL 5 лет назад +4

    question here, why are the truck emmiting so much smoke??

    • @skyhigheagleer6
      @skyhigheagleer6 5 лет назад +13

      Because fu** the next generation and the planet they'll inherit.

    • @kimjones308
      @kimjones308 5 лет назад +5

      the black smoke you see out of a diesel truck is partially burned fuel, people that build trucks for all out power don't care about wasting fuel and want to be sure they have enough fuel in the cylinder to get all the combustion they can using up all the air.

    • @buckbundy8642
      @buckbundy8642 5 лет назад +5

      When you are running that much boost and cylinder pressure there is always a possibility of detonation. The extra fuel helps cool they cylinder, reduces any lean condition possibilities, and ensures all that extra air in the cylinder is used.
      And the black you see is soot which falls to the ground. It doesn’t float up into the atmosphere like the douche above can’t seem to understand.
